Definition(s) for: 诀别

Hanzi Pinyin Definition(s)
诀别 jué bié - to bid farewell
- to part (usually with little hope of meeting again)

Individual Character Breakdown:

Simp Pinyin Eng
jué- to bid farewell
- tricks of the trade
- pithy mnemonic formula (e.g. Mao Zedong's 16-character mantra 十六字訣|十六字诀 on guerrilla warfare)
bié- surname Bie
bié- to leave; to part (from)
- (literary) to differentiate; to distinguish
- (dialect) to turn away; to turn aside; to avert (one's face, gaze etc)
- (bound form) other; another; different
- don't ...!
- to fasten with a pin or clip
- to stick in; to insert (in order to hinder movement)
- (noun suffix) category (as in 性別|性别[xing4 bie2], 派別|派别[pai4 bie2])
biè- to make sb change their ways, opinions etc
